NL17SZ08XV5T2GH Description
The NL17SZ08XV5T2GH is a single 2-input AND gate logic IC chip designed for high performance and reliability in various electronic applications. Manufactured by onsemi, this device belongs to the 17SZ series and is packaged in a surface mount format, specifically in a Tape & Reel (TR) configuration. The NL17SZ08XV5T2GH is designed to operate within a wide supply voltage range of 1.65V to 5.5V, making it suitable for a variety of power supply environments. It features a maximum propagation delay of 4.5ns at 5V with a load capacitance of 50pF, ensuring fast signal processing and minimal latency in digital circuits.
NL17SZ08XV5T2GH Features
- Logic Function: The NL17SZ08XV5T2GH performs the AND logic function, providing a high output only when both of its two inputs are high. This makes it ideal for applications requiring logical conjunction.
- Low Power Consumption: With a maximum quiescent current of just 1 µA, this IC is highly energy-efficient, making it suitable for battery-powered or low-power applications.
- High Output Drive Capability: The device can source and sink up to 32mA, allowing it to drive multiple loads or interface with other digital circuits without the need for additional buffering.
- Wide Operating Voltage Range: The ability to operate from 1.65V to 5.5V supply voltage provides flexibility in system design, accommodating both low-voltage and standard voltage applications.
- Fast Propagation Delay: A maximum propagation delay of 4.5ns at 5V ensures rapid signal processing, making it suitable for high-speed digital systems.
- Surface Mount Technology (SMT): The surface mount package type facilitates easy integration into compact and high-density PCB designs.
- Compliance and Reliability: The NL17SZ08XV5T2GH is REACH unaffected and RoHS3 compliant, ensuring environmental safety and regulatory compliance. It also has a moisture sensitivity level (MSL) of 1, indicating unlimited storage time in a controlled environment, enhancing its reliability and shelf life.
NL17SZ08XV5T2GH Applications
The NL17SZ08XV5T2GH is well-suited for a variety of applications due to its versatile design and performance characteristics. Some specific use cases include:
- Digital Signal Processing: The AND gate can be used in digital signal processing applications to combine multiple signals, ensuring that an output is generated only when specific conditions are met.
- Control Systems: In control systems, the NL17SZ08XV5T2GH can be used to implement logical conditions that trigger specific actions based on input signals.
- Communication Systems: The device can be employed in communication systems to manage data flow and signal integrity, ensuring reliable transmission and reception.
- Consumer Electronics: Due to its low power consumption and compact size, the NL17SZ08XV5T2GH is ideal for consumer electronics where space and energy efficiency are critical.
- Automotive Electronics: The wide operating voltage range and high reliability make it suitable for automotive applications, where it can be used in various control modules and electronic systems.
